Jekyll主题:基本上基础(Basically Basic)使用指南
项目介绍
基本上基础(Basically Basic) 是一个Jekyll主题,设计用于替代默认的主题——Minima。该主题全面支持Minima的常规特性和功能,并添加了一些增强特性,如六种可自定义的皮肤、基于JSON数据的简历布局、响应式清洁设计、关于页面布局、Disqus评论集成、Google Analytics支持以及通过Jekyll SEO Tag实现的SEO优化。它遵循MIT许可证,由Michael Rose开发维护。
项目快速启动
环境需求
确保你的环境中已安装Jekyll v3.5或更高版本。
安装步骤
-
Ruby Gem方式安装: 在你的Jekyll网站的Gemfile中加入以下行:
gem "jekyll-theme-basically-basic"
然后运行
bundle install
来安装主题。 -
GitHub Pages远程主题(如果你的站点托管在GitHub Pages上): 修改
_config.yml
文件,添加:remote_theme: "mmistakes/jekyll-theme-basically-basic@特定版本号"
替换“特定版本号”为你想要使用的版本,或者省略以使用最新版(不推荐,以免未来更新引入不兼容变化)。
-
本地主题文件复制: 若不采用上述方法,你可以直接下载项目到你的项目目录下,并调整配置来指向这些文件。
示例配置
在你的文章或页面的YAML头信息中,可以添加个性化设置,例如:
---
layout: post
alt_title: "基本上基础"
sub_title: "简洁而强大"
introduction: |
基本上基础是一个旨在替换默认Jekyll主题的选项...
actions:
- label: "了解更多"
icon: github
url: "http://your-learning-url.com"
---
应用案例与最佳实践
- 简历页面:利用JSON数据轻松构建专业简历。
- 定制化外观:选择六种预设皮肤之一,或自定义CSS来匹配你的品牌风格。
- SEO优化:利用Jekyll SEO Tag插件自动填充meta标签,提升搜索引擎可见性。
- 交互体验:集成Algolia或Lunr进行站内搜索,提高用户体验。
典型生态项目
在社区内,许多个人博客和小型企业网站都采用了基本上基础作为其基石。虽然没有特定的列表列举所有使用此主题的项目,但你可以在GitHub的Star和Fork记录中找到灵感和实际应用示例。创建自己的独特案例时,分享你的实施经验到社交媒体或技术论坛也是传播这一主题应用的好方式。
通过遵循上述步骤,你可以迅速地将你的Jekyll网站升级至这个功能丰富且易于定制的主题。记得在开发过程中查阅项目GitHub页面的最新文档,以获取任何最新的特性和更新。